#4c9b35 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#4c9b35 is composed of 29.8% red, 60.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.8%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 106.5 degrees, a saturation of 49% and a lightness of 40.8%. #4c9b35 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ff6a with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#4c9b35 color description : Dark moderate lime green.

#4c9b35 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#4c9b35 has RGB values of R:76, G:155, B:53 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.66,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5020469.

Hex triplet 4c9b35 #4c9b35
RGB Decimal 76, 155, 53 rgb(76,155,53)
RGB Percent 29.8, 60.8, 20.8 rgb(29.8%,60.8%,20.8%)
CMYK 51, 0, 66, 39
HSL 106.5°, 49, 40.8 hsl(106.5,49%,40.8%)
HSV (or HSB) 106.5°, 65.8, 60.8
Web Safe 339933 #339933
CIE-LAB 57.304, -43.715, 44.656
XYZ 15.344, 25.235, 7.43
xyY 0.32, 0.526, 25.235
CIE-LCH 57.304, 62.491, 134.39
CIE-LUV 57.304, -37.516, 57.662
Hunter-Lab 50.235, -33.389, 26.395
Binary 01001100, 10011011, 00110101

Shades and Tints of #4c9b35

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040903 is the darkest color, while #fafd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c9b35

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666b65 is the less saturated color, while #32cb05 is the most saturated one.
